Renovated station a perk for all at SAI

Renovated station a perk for all at SAI

POMPANO BEACH, Fla. - In an effort to keep up with the success of its wholesale monitoring activities and authorized dealer program, Security Associates International renovated its central station here with meeting and technology enhancements. The improvements were designed to better suit the company’s ongoing training efforts for better customer response and employee education. The enhancements included renovated study and lounge areas, a biometric access control system and a new internal telecommunications switch. The building’s lobby and exterior also received a facelift. SAI operates two UL-listed central stations, one here and the other at its corporate headquarters in Arlington Heights, Ill. The company works with 1,500 dealers in the United States and monitors less than 200,000 accounts. According to Ray Gross, president and chief executive officer at SAI, the company added 30,000 new accounts in 2004. The Pompano Beach facility handles approximately 70 percent of SAI’s monitoring activities. The location also houses the company’s remote video monitoring equipment, a service that was introduced last year using technology developed by OzVision. “It’s a slow process to get introduced,” said Gross on how it has been received by dealers. “It’s coming along nicely.”
